Neo,

Congrats on the Moondogs. I hope you are very pleased with them.

For the past three days I have been evaluating the Jolida JD-100A Tube CD you suggested. I am very pleased with the performance of the stock unit. Its new out-the-box play delivered VERY good imaging. Closing my eyes I could easily identify the position of instruments and voices, with the added plus of more depth and texture to the sound. The Jolida produces more a wider soundstage too. The wider Left to Center to Right delivery enables the speakers to disappear leaving me with an enveloping sound of music.

In stock form, in my system, this player is a keeper. I expect further improvements as it settles in from more usage.

Thanks for recommending the JD-100A!
